css样式引入方式的优缺有哪些

  介绍

这篇文章将为大家详细讲解有关css样式引入方式的优缺有哪些,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。

<强>三种css的引入方式

<强> 1。行内样式

优点:书写方便,权重高缺点:没有做到结构样式相分离

& lt; div风格=翱矶?100 px"身高:100 px> & lt;/div>

<强> 2。内部样式

优点:结构样式相分离缺点:分离不彻底

& lt; style>   ,,,,,,,div  {   ,,,,,,,,,,,颜色:,紫色;   ,,,,,,,,,,,,字体大小:16 px;   ,,,,,,,}   ,,,& lt;/style>

<强> 3。外部样式

优点:完全实现结构和样式相分离缺点:需要引入

& lt; !——,引入css初始化文件,——比;   ,,,& lt; link  rel=皊tylesheet" https://www.yisu.com/zixun/, href=" css/normalize.css "/>            

<强>补充:四种css样式的引入方式

准备

1。首先准备一个html文件:测试。html,不建议使用记事本创建文件,建议使用记事本+ +来创建并编辑文件,注意编码格式为:以utf - 8无BOM格式编码,否则会出现中文乱码,内容如下:

& lt; ! DOCTYPE  html  PUBLIC “-//W3C//DTD  XHTML  1.0,//EN"过渡,   “http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"比;      & lt; html  xmlns=癶ttp://www.w3.org/1999/xhtml"比;   ,,,& lt; head>   ,,,,,,,& lt; meta  http-equiv=癈ontent-Type",内容=皌ext/html; charset=UTF-8"比;   ,,,,,,,& lt; title>四种CSS样式引入方式& lt;/title>   ,,,,,,,& lt; style 类型=拔谋?css"比;   ,,,,,,,& lt;/style>   ,,,& lt;/head>   ,,,& lt; body>   ,,,,,,,你好   ,,,& lt;/body>   & lt;/html>

2。保存文件至桌面,右键选择谷歌浏览器(或其他浏览器打开)打开,发现页面上出现了喂这几个英文字母。

 css样式引入方式的优缺有哪些

<强>四种引入方式

<强>行内式

通过html属性风格实现,如下所示

//写在身体标签中   & lt; span 风格=把丈?红色,“祝辞行内式& lt;/span>

<强>嵌入式

在风格标签中写css样式,在身体中引用

//写在风格标签中的css样式   p {   ,,,颜色:蓝色;   }   -----------------------------------------------------------------//写在身体标签中   & lt; p>嵌入式& lt;/p>

<>强链接式

1。一般都使用这种方式,在桌面上新建一个css文件:测试。css,内容为一个css样式

//写在test.css文件中   div {   ,,,颜色:黄色;   }

2。在test.html引入测试。css文件

//写在头标签中引入css文件,href属性中的为绝对路径,当前在同一级目录下   & lt; link  href=https://www.yisu.com/zixun/test.css " type=" text/css " rel="样式表"/>   ------------------------------------------------------------------------//写在身体标签中   
链接式

<>强导入式

@ import (url (demo.css))

1。基本不使用,因为页面会先加载html,然后再去加载css,这样就会造成页面样式的延迟。

2。创建一个演示。css文件,写上一个css样式

//写在demo.css文件中   h3 {   ,,,颜色:绿色;   }

3。使用@ import方式导入演示。css文件

//试验了一下,需要单独写在一个风格中,   & lt; style>   @import 才能;url (demo.css)   & lt;/style>   ----------------------------------------------------------------------------//写在身体标签中   & lt; h3>导入式& lt;/h3>

html页面代码

 css样式引入方式的优缺有哪些

页面效果图

 css样式引入方式的优缺有哪些

前三种样式的显示优先级

就近原则,即行内式祝辞嵌入式祝辞嵌入式

关于“css样式引入方式的优缺有哪些”这篇文章就分享到这里了,希望以上内容可以对大家有一定的帮助,使各位可以学到更多知识,如果觉得文章不错,请把它分享出去让更多的人看的到。

css样式引入方式的优缺有哪些